Proclaim is locking up and freezing on me when I try to select a video while on air. It will play one or two without issue - then we'll have a little break - then when I click on the next video, the |> (play) overlay changes to || (pause) - making me think it's started playing - but it remains on the first frame of the video. I waited several minutes hoping it would start, but I had to force quit using task manager.
Details:
Windows 7, 64-bit, Proclaim Version 1.10.0.1414. The workstation it is installed on was built by me and was state of the art as of last October (it's a beefy system, so system requirements are definitely met and exceeded).
We have VBS this week, and we have many videos - be it for drama or music time. There's about 25 videos in all. The video files are all stored locally (not on Proclaim cloud). I imported them all from the DVDs using handbrake. They are all 720p, h.264 encoded .m4v files.
I created a new Proclaim presentation to last us the entire week and put all of the videos in it. In between the videos I have blank Content slides with a simple black background. Each of the videos is configured to auto-play when selected, and to advance to the next slide (the blank black slides) when complete.
Since Proclaim is unstable for this application, I've had to rely on the less elegant solution of VLC. I'd much rather use Proclaim.
